Building a website is among the top three technical challenges business owners face throughout their careers. Over 69% of small and medium-sized businesses struggle with website creation, and the process often seems overwhelming even before it begins.
While it may be the case for some, it shouldn't be for you, if you follow the listed steps.
1. Define Your Website’s Purpose & Requirements
Before you start building a website, you need a plan.
What's the company, product, or service you want to create a website for? Depending on the answer, the objectives you want your website to fulfill might change. An eCommerce website needs a secure payment system, while a portfolio website should showcase your best case studies and results.
A good starting point is to define your purpose by answering the following questions:
What is the website’s primary purpose? (Brand awareness, lead generation, e-commerce, content distribution, etc.)
What actions should visitors take? (Buy a subscription, buy products, read articles, contact for business consultations, etc.)
Who is your target audience? What are their main concerns?
This will help you identify the type of website your endeavor needs and subsequently the key pages it needs.
Let's have a look at some examples.
Service-Based Business
A website designed for service-based businesses should focus on booking consultations and lead generation. Essential elements include:
A homepage with clear value propositions and calls to action (like "Book a Free Consultation")
A dedicated services page detailing what is offered
A contact page with a simple inquiry form
Testimonials or case studies to build credibility
eCommerce Store
The focus for online stores should be on streamlined product browsing and checkout functionality. As an eCommerce website's specific goal is to sell goods, the navigation and design should contribute to this goal.
The key pages for an online store include:
A homepage that highlights best-selling or featured products
A shopping cart page that allows users to easily view, update, and proceed to checkout with their selected items
Detailed product listings and individual product pages with descriptive media footage
Portfolio Website
A portfolio website should highlight past work in a visually compelling manner. Professional photographers, writers, artists, and other creative professionals often use portfolio websites to showcase their unique talents. With this in mind, a portfolio website should include:
A homepage that introduces the creator and their expertise
A portfolio section showcasing the best-performing work and detailed case studies
A contact page with a simple inquiry form or booking option with available schedule times
Testimonials or reviews from satisfied clients to build credibility and trust with your target clients
2. Choose the Right Website Building Tools
Once you know the purpose of your future website and have a clear understanding of the message you want to convey, it's time to start building. The easiest way to create a website without technical support is by using no-code website builders with premade blocks. Some of the popular options available on the market are:
Wix: Ideal for beginners with zero coding skills, looking for premade and customizable website templates.
Webflow: A more advanced option with design control and customization. Webflow is suitable for non-tech people looking for high-end and visually unique solutions.
Softr: Great for building mobile applications and membership websites with zero coding input.
When choosing a website builder, consider:
Customization Options: Can you fully control the layout, colors, and fonts?
Scalability: Will the platform support growth if you need to expand features later?
SEO Capabilities: Does it offer SEO tools like metadata editing, mobile optimization, and fast-loading pages?
E-commerce and Integrations: Can you add payment gateways, forms, or analytics?
3. Designing Your Website Without a Designer
Working with a no-code website builder also means designing a future website without hiring a designer. Most such tools have drag-and-drop functionality, allowing you to change elements' size, positions, and style, and even add new components as needed. Look for pre-designed templates close to your goals and incorporate the key elements you might need.
Quick Branding Tips
If you want to have outstanding website design with minimal professional help, remember these tips:
Stay consistent in the use of fonts and main brand colors. Choose combinations that express your style and don't interfere with the core message.
Use authentic images instead of generic stock photos to enhance credibility.
Place calls to action strategically where users naturally navigate or where they need to take certain actions.
Use whitespace effectively to create a clean and uncluttered design.
Highlight important information with bold headers and visual hierarchy.
4. Content Creation & SEO Optimization
Visually appealing websites that promote valuable assets still need high-quality and persuasive content to engage visitors and prove the website’s credibility to search engines. Write compelling copy that converts and leads people toward the desired action.
Clear website copy speaks directly to the target audience, addressing their needs and challenges. It should sync with the visuals and the overall design of the webpage. Try keeping it simple and scannable by adding short paragraphs, bullet points, and subheadings.
Besides guiding visitors to the next step, website content also helps you rank higher on Google. Having relevant keywords and phrases in the copy can attract organic traffic to the website. However, avoid stuffing keywords and focus on providing valuable information for the readers.
Using AI Tools for Content Generation
Website content should always be valuable and unique so that search engine algorithms trust and rank it higher in search results. However, you can significantly streamline the content creation workflows with AI-powered tools.
For instance, tools like Jasper, Copy.ai, or ChatGPT can help you ideate and generate content ideas for different sections of your website. You can also use these tools to create meta descriptions or blog article outlines to speed up the whole content generation.
5. Integrating Essential Website Features
Adding third-party integrations may seem like a too complicated and technical task but it's not the case for those using website builders. Advanced tools already have built-in integrations with other software that provide additional features for websites.
Contact forms, booking tools, and email signup forms are such assets making websites more user-friendly and interactive. People are more likely to engage with websites that have advanced functionality rather than just displaying static content. Depending on your business type, the following tools can improve interaction and lead generation:
Simple contact forms allow website visitors to reach out to you instead of searching your contacts or social media.
Booking and scheduling tools are great for professionals whose work depends on appointments, like consultants, fitness trainers, or accountants.
Email forms help businesses capture potential customer and nurture leads with automated email sequences.
6. Website Security & Performance Optimization
Secure websites enhance user satisfaction and also win the trust of search engines resulting in higher rankings and increased traffic. Moreover, both sides equally prioritize fast-loading sites that work on any device.
Most website builders have rather advanced solutions for security and performance optimization.
SSL certificates and HTTPS protocols encrypt data transferred between your site and a user's browser.
Mobile optimization ensures that websites look great on any device they're accessed from. Building mobile-friendly sites using traditional development would require extra time and effort.
Website backups are essential for keeping your data safe in case of hacking, data breaches, or accidental loss. Website builders provide automated backup systems allowing you to stay calm about the safety of your content.
7. Launching & Promoting Your Website
After building and optimizing your website for search algorithms and visitors, the final step is to test and launch it. Don't forget to promote your website for maximum reach and engagement.
Final Pre-Launch Checklist
Before launching, conduct a thorough quality check to ensure everything functions properly. This includes:
Testing all links and forms to confirm they work correctly
Checking website responsiveness on mobile, tablet, and desktop
Verifying SEO metrics like meta titles, descriptions, and alt tags (image descriptions)
Setting up Google Analytics to track visitor behavior
Running speed tests with Google PageSpeed Insights
Tracking Performance and Iterating for Improvement
Once live, monitor website analytics to identify strengths and weaknesses. Try to identify the main traffic sources with AI sentiment analysis tools to understand what's working and attracting your target customers. This will provide actionable insights into how to improve your website and reach a wider audience.
Appearing in the search results may take weeks if not months. For wider exposure and quicker results, try sharing your website across social media channels and email campaigns. This will help drive traffic and increase engagement on your website.
Conclusion
Building and launching a successful website involves careful planning, thorough quality checks, and ongoing tracking to ensure it meets your goals. Don't be afraid to experiment and adapt your strategy as you grow.
Mike Hakob
Mike Hakob is a seasoned digital marketing maven with over 15 years of mastery, and the visionary Co-Founder of FormStory. As the driving force behind Andava Digital, he has dedicated his expertise to empowering small to medium-sized businesses, crafting tailor-made websites, and pioneering innovative marketing strategies. With a graduate degree in Management of Information Systems, Mike seamlessly blends the realms of technology and marketing, consistently setting new industry benchmarks and championing transformative digital narratives.